Output 89040500e93aa3e37d09b03ac6a67da4187c72fe8bb75c2c2cf77d7ce8d2dae5:0

value
148518
script pubkey
OP_0 OP_PUSHBYTES_20 aaad62a6404082009b7c8e884cb4f4bd2178b797
address
bc1q42kk9fjqgzpqpxmu36yyed85h5sh3duhqxxc0w
transaction
89040500e93aa3e37d09b03ac6a67da4187c72fe8bb75c2c2cf77d7ce8d2dae5
confirmations
2064
spent
true